Greenebaum Lot. 1229 - 1900 4-Pocket Heavy Leather Bound Trousers: Duck Stripe (No Wash) Size:32 3 4 Pit to PitIt was 150 years ago, on May 20, 1873, that Levi Strauss & Co. obtained a patent for the use of metal rivets to reinforce pockets in clothing. One year later, on August 25, 1874, Greenebaum Brothers, also based in San Francisco, obtained a patent for reinforcing stress points with leather. Until the rivet patent expired in the 1890s, Greenebaum Brothers' pants were supplied as durable workwear throughout the booming mineral mining boom, from the West
